Output fdd889c209029adeac3ec53b6127b2723e59b511721db9dab7c84f702f69d526:0

value
33306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68af2e53285967cceddc60e79d0b8cf8c809b579 OP_EQUAL
address
3BEY4HDMrMPfXtrWnu7vqMvUi7ULJkUuM1
transaction
fdd889c209029adeac3ec53b6127b2723e59b511721db9dab7c84f702f69d526
confirmations
493738
spent
true